Transaction 8125af55be6115f27c8391763e5f333676786a4330460bf57439923de5c4676a

1 Input
2 Outputs
  • 8125af55be6115f27c8391763e5f333676786a4330460bf57439923de5c4676a:0
  • value  15900000
    address  1NnkDa4t95TjG7Z8mFBD9kng2igzKwujQF
  • 8125af55be6115f27c8391763e5f333676786a4330460bf57439923de5c4676a:1
  • value  940480265
    address  3DrHXLdfKCmNm9pXpKGihxrdUgakhA7p8w